Transaction 91b7a0604ed88bf4e4b648c7fa24b57d6131812186a649ec058cc755414f43ab
1 Input
1 Output
-
91b7a0604ed88bf4e4b648c7fa24b57d6131812186a649ec058cc755414f43ab:0
- value
- 80189675
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5c38d7b6be8a38d378be4634fd3782cc74a64c2
- address
- bc1qkhpc67mtaz3c6dutu335l5mc9nr55exzzc04k0